Spontaneous Reaction of Dialdehyde Polysaccharides and Pyrrole for Fabrication of Sustainable , Conductive and Bioactive Materials
Original language description
The aldol condensation reaction between dialdehyde polysaccharides (DAPs) and pyrrole is described for the first time. lt allows a) facile decoration of DAPs by pyrrole and its derivatives; b) spontaneous chaining of pyrrole cycles along DAP chains and thus the formation ofDAP-pyrrole copolymers without any harmful reagents or procedures; c) fabrication ofhighly conductive polypyrrole composites with improved resilience. These materials could find applications in (bio)sensors, wearable electronics, and particularly as wound dressings due to strong antioxidative, anti-inflammatory, and immunomodulatory effects.
